TO-MORROW'S CRICKET

Teams .selected for to-morrow's cricket; matches are as follows: Old Boys v. Dunedin, at Tonga No. 2. Old Hoys: Groves, Walls, Graham, liarraway, Tomlkius (2). Giles. Fnstier. McKnight, McCov. -Mills. Grange v. North-east Valley, at North Ground No. I. Grange: S. B. Tomkinson. T. A. Freeiman, C. -J. Flmes. A. R. Knight. F. F. Powell, K. O. Powell, A. B. Galhind, K. J. Stephenson, W. M. Sinton, W. M. Mercer, A. R. Martin. Valley. Pierce, Hughes, Bellamv. Riach, Mattingly, McCiintock. Faithful, Clarke, Miller, Cadman. Jones. Tbe umpires are as follows:—AlbionY.M.C.A. v. Air Force, at Oval No. 7, Messrs Diebl and Walsh; Old Boys v. Dunedin. at Tonga No. 2, Messrs Overton and Fogarty; Grange v. North-east Valley, at North Ground. Messrs J. H. Thomson and Smith: Kaikonai v. Carisibrook B. at Carisbrook. Messrs P. Thomson and McDonald: University v. Caristbrook A, at University Oval. Messrs McKay and Warue Reserve umpire, .Mr A. King.
